Understanding Methyl 3-Methoxypropionate: Specs, Uses, and Buying Tips
Methyl 3-Methoxypropionate (CAS 3852-09-3) is a chemical compound that plays a critical role as an intermediate in several advanced industrial applications. Characterized by its high purity, typically 99%, and its physical state as a clear, colorless liquid, this ester is sought after by R&D scientists and procurement managers alike. Understanding its specifications, primary uses, and smart buying strategies is essential for anyone looking to purchase this valuable chemical.
The technical specifications of Methyl 3-Methoxypropionate are key to its utility. Its molecular formula is C5H10O3, with a molecular weight of 118.13. The purity of 99% is a standard that ensures its effectiveness in sensitive applications. Synonyms such as Methyl β-methoxypropionate or Methylmethoxypropanoate may also be encountered during market research, but the CAS number 3852-09-3 remains the definitive identifier for procurement purposes.
The primary applications for Methyl 3-Methoxypropionate lie in two major areas: pharmaceutical synthesis and UV-curing materials. As a pharmaceutical intermediate, it serves as a building block in the complex process of creating active pharmaceutical ingredients (APIs). Its consistent quality is vital for ensuring the efficacy and safety of final drug products. In the realm of UV-curing, it functions often as a reactive diluent, helping to control the viscosity of formulations like coatings, inks, and adhesives. Upon exposure to UV light, these formulations cure rapidly, offering advantages in speed and energy efficiency.
